Visitors to the Corvane Systems hardware lab on Level 2 must be pre-registered with the facilities desk at least one working day in advance. On arrival, each visitor signs the logbook, receives a temporary lanyard, and must remain accompanied by their host at all times while inside the lab. Photography is prohibited, and all test benches must be approached only under supervision. Hosts are responsible for returning lanyards before departure. To open the lab door itself, escorting staff should use the following pass code.

turnstile pass: bdg-YEOZLM-79341408

Plugin authors: verify your conversion extensions against the ScaleSage 3.1 release candidate before the freeze. The unit-normalisation layer now rounds fractional gram values at display time rather than in the calculation core, so any plugin reading intermediate values must use the new raw-quantity accessor. Run the full scaling matrix (halving, tripling, metric-imperial round trips) and confirm no drift beyond one part in ten thousand. Report compatibility by quoting the build token that appears below.

trace token, yahof-yadup: htk21_3e52fc440779ed8614351

### Step 4: Adopt the pinning policy

Alright, this is the part on-call folks actually care about. Under the new Anchorfile policy, every service pins exact dependency versions; the nightly Driftwatch job flags anything that floats. If Driftwatch pages you, don't bump versions by hand — rerun the pin resolver and let it open the patch. Driftwatch itself is governed by the configuration values below.

config for hawip-bahop:
[fendor]
host = fendor.paliqworks.corp
user = fendor_svc
database = fendor_prod

## Escalation: SDK parity gaps

If the Lumenpath Android SDK ships a security-relevant feature (cert pinning tweaks, token rotation, etc.) that the iOS SDK lacks for more than one release cycle, that's an automatic escalation — don't wait for a customer to notice. File a parity ticket tagged `sec-parity`, ping the SDK guild channel, and note the gap in the weekly review doc. If nobody acks within four business hours, escalate directly to the mobile platform leads.

pager mailbox: sorael.druwyn@tolvaqsys.corp